The Adventuress: A Captivating Exploration of Antoine Watteau's Masterpiece
Understanding the Essence of The Adventuress
Unveiling the Themes of Love and Playfulness
In "The Adventuress," Antoine Watteau captures the essence of flirtation and romance. The painting radiates a sense of joy and spontaneity, inviting viewers into a world of playful interactions. The characters engage in a lighthearted dance, embodying the carefree spirit of 18th-century French society.
Symbolism in Watteau's Art: The Role of the Female Figure
The female figure in "The Adventuress" serves as a powerful symbol of allure and mystery. Watteau often portrayed women as central figures, representing both beauty and complexity. This painting highlights the duality of femininity, where the woman is both an object of desire and a subject of agency.
Antoine Watteau: The Visionary Behind The Adventuress
A Glimpse into Watteau's Life and Artistic Journey
Antoine Watteau, born in 1684, was a pioneering artist of the Rococo movement. His life was marked by a deep passion for art, which he pursued despite personal hardships. Watteau's unique style combined elements of realism with fantasy, making him a standout figure in the art world.
Influences of Rococo Style in The Adventuress
The Rococo style, characterized by its ornate details and playful themes, profoundly influenced "The Adventuress." Watteau's use of soft colors and delicate brushwork exemplifies this artistic movement. The painting's whimsical nature reflects the luxurious lifestyle and leisure pursuits of the French aristocracy during the 18th century.
The Artistic Techniques of The Adventuress
Brushwork and Color Palette: A Study in Softness and Light
Watteau's brushwork in "The Adventuress" is both fluid and expressive. He employs a pastel color palette that enhances the painting's ethereal quality. The gentle blending of colors creates a sense of harmony, drawing viewers into the enchanting scene.
Composition and Perspective: Creating Depth in a Two-Dimensional Space
The composition of "The Adventuress" is masterfully arranged to create depth. Watteau skillfully uses perspective to guide the viewer's eye through the painting. The placement of figures and the use of foreground and background elements add a three-dimensional feel to this captivating artwork.

The Role of Women in Rococo Art: A Reflection of Society
Women in Rococo art often symbolize beauty, charm, and social grace. In "The Adventuress," the female figure embodies these ideals while also hinting at deeper narratives of empowerment. Watteau's portrayal invites viewers to consider the complexities of women's roles in both art and society during this period.
Artistic Legacy: The Impact of The Adventuress on Future Generations
Influence on Later Artists: From Romanticism to Impressionism
The impact of "The Adventuress" extends beyond its time, influencing artists from the Romantic era to the Impressionists. Watteau's emphasis on emotion and atmosphere paved the way for future movements. His ability to capture fleeting moments of beauty inspired generations of artists to explore similar themes.
The Adventuress in Modern Art Discourse
Today, "The Adventuress" remains a significant work in art discussions. Scholars and art enthusiasts analyze its themes and techniques, recognizing its relevance in contemporary art. The painting continues to inspire new interpretations and creative expressions in the modern art landscape.
